ERCC6L antibody is a tool used to detect the ERCC6L (Excision Repair Cross-Complementation Group 6-Like) protein, a critical player in DNA repair and genomic stability. ERCC6L, also known as PICH (Plk1-Interacting Checkpoint Helicase), belongs to the SF2 helicase superfamily and is involved in resolving ultrafine DNA bridges during mitosis. It interacts with proteins like ATR kinase and PLK1 to ensure proper chromosome segregation and repair of replication-associated DNA damage. Mutations in the ERCC6L gene are linked to bone marrow failure syndromes and cancer susceptibility, highlighting its role in maintaining hematopoietic stem cell function and preventing malignant transformation.

The ERCC6L antibody is widely utilized in research to study DNA repair mechanisms, mitotic regulation, and cancer biology. It enables the detection of ERCC6L expression levels in various tissues and cell lines through techniques like Western blotting, immunohistochemistry, and immunofluorescence. Studies using this antibody have revealed ERCC6L's overexpression in certain cancers, such as hepatocellular carcinoma, suggesting its potential as a diagnostic or prognostic biomarker. Additionally, the antibody aids in exploring ERCC6L's functional interactions in chromatin remodeling and its implications in targeted cancer therapies.
